Output 34c6388c36229558281d6336a1db352222f1b6488e99251e6b48afb27083f7dd:1

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 738d3bbd5430fcc235356a34f817cfe8d018538d OP_EQUAL
address
3CDzpfp4T1E298S5HdkhPmi5bsAW6GQkj6
transaction
34c6388c36229558281d6336a1db352222f1b6488e99251e6b48afb27083f7dd
confirmations
376565
spent
true